Output ec760fbb31a3828762709c0808f7a3a1d1d7eb103a231e242ff32fd0cc76e1db: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6f6d188c28fc2d580842bfa53024cd37fcd7f36 OP_EQUAL
address
3GuqmducbjrtCUeaedDLxs9s1rYjNiwsD5
transaction
ec760fbb31a3828762709c0808f7a3a1d1d7eb103a231e242ff32fd0cc76e1db
confirmations
408570
spent
true